RKT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2026 in Review

787 of the 8,279 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Rocket Companies (RKT) for Q2 2026, worth a combined $15.1B — up 28% from $11.8B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 137 funds closed out of RKT and 123 opened new positions — a net loss of 14 holders — while 260 trimmed existing stakes and 299 added.

The largest buyer was Capital World Investors, opening a new position worth an estimated $1,000M. The largest seller was Slate Path Capital, exiting entirely with an estimated $330M sold.
